Karl,

My setup is a Bird 4431 (model 43 with a sampling port) and a Tektronics 
2225 scope.  I first calibrate my scope.  I use a single tone to set the 
output of my IC-746pro to 40 watts as shown on the Bird, then adjust the 
trace on the scope for some convenient deflection.  I ended up with 4 
gradicules peak to peak.  Then I fire up MT63.  Since crest factor is Peak 
voltage/RMS voltage, I read the peak voltage from the scope.  I then look 
at the average power on the Bird and calculate the RMS voltage by taking 
the square root of P*R where P is the power measured on the Bird and R is 
50 Ohms.  I then divide the peak voltage by the RMS voltage to get the 
linear crest factor, I then take 20*log10 of the linear crest factor to get dB.

My transceiver is linear up to 45 watts, so I typically use 40 W PEP when 
transmitting waveforms that must be linear.  That means when transmitting 
MT63, my average power is somewhere around 12 watts.

> >I have just recently measured crest factors (peak to RMS) for a few modes.
> >
> >MT63 10 dB
> >RDFT 8dB
> >WinDRM 12 dB
> >
> >Has anyone else measured crest factors for these modes?  I am just
> >wondering how close I am to the theoretical numbers.
